The glutenite reservoirs are well developed in 4th member of Yingcheng Formation in western area
of Xujiaweizi fault depression. The prediction of development of sand bodies with a single attribute is difficult due to the complex lithological combination and rapid horizontal variation. To solve this problem,4 patterns of lithologic
development ( thick sandstone or glutenite,interbeds of relatively thick sandstone and mudstone,interbeds of sandstone
and relatively thick mudstone,and thick mudstone interbed with a few sand or siltstone) are summed up through analysis of lithologic characteristics,well logging information and seismic facies of 35 wells in Xuxi area.
Based on the fine seismic interpretation,multiple seismic attributes have been extracted,finally the most sensitive attributes such as frequency bandwidth,RMS amplitude and relative wave impedance are optimized,which can
comprehensively describe the sandstone development. The goal of predicting development of sand bodies in 4th
member of Yingcheng Formation in Xuxi area is achieved by calculating strata slices and attribute engraving. |
